# New ports collection makefile for: KDE SDK # Date created: 2 March 2001 # Whom: Dmitry Sivachenko # # $FreeBSD$ # PORTNAME= kdesdk PORTVERSION= ${KDE_VERSION} CATEGORIES= devel kde MASTER_SITES= ${MASTER_SITE_KDE} MASTER_SITE_SUBDIR= stable/${PORTVERSION:S/.0//}/src DIST_SUBDIR= KDE MAINTAINER= kde@FreeBSD.org COMMENT= KDE Software Development Kit RUN_DEPENDS= bash:${PORTSDIR}/shells/bash LIB_DEPENDS= svn_client-1.0:${PORTSDIR}/devel/subversion CONFLICTS= umbrello-[0-9]* kcachegrind-[0-9]* USE_KDEBASE_VER=3 PREFIX= ${KDE_PREFIX} USE_PERL5= yes USE_BZIP2= yes USE_GMAKE= yes USE_BDB= yes USE_AUTOTOOLS= libtool:15 USE_LDCONFIG= yes CONFIGURE_ARGS+=--mandir=${MANPREFIX}/man \ --with-db-include-dir=${BDB_INCLUDE_DIR} \ --with-db-lib-dir=${BDB_LIB_DIR} --with-db-name=${BDB_LIB_NAME} \ --with-apr-config=${LOCALBASE}/bin/apr-1-config \ --with-apu-config=${LOCALBASE}/bin/apu-1-config \ --with-svn-include=${LOCALBASE}/include \ --with-svn-lib=${LOCALBASE}/lib MAN1= cervisia.1 cvsblame.1 cvscheck.1 cvsversion.1 includemocs.1 kde-build.1 kdesvn-build.1 noncvslist.1 .include "${.CURDIR}/../../x11/kde3/Makefile.kde" .include pre-everything:: .if !defined(WITH_OPTIONAL_DEPENDS) @${ECHO_MSG} @${ECHO_MSG} "You may define WITH_OPTIONAL_DEPENDS (make WITH_OPTIONAL_DEPENDS=YES)" @${ECHO_MSG} "to automatically build the suggested programs to complement kdesdk3." @${ECHO_MSG} .endif # callgrind is optional. It depends on valgrind, which is i386 only. .if defined(WITH_OPTIONAL_DEPENDS) && ${ARCH} == "i386" RUN_DEPENDS+= callgrind:${PORTSDIR}/devel/callgrind .endif post-patch: # Breakage might be caused by security/heimdal's broken fnmatch.h @${REINPLACE_CMD} -e 's|<\(fnmatch.h\)>|"/usr/include/\1"|' \ ${WRKSRC}/cervisia/stringmatcher.cpp .include